What Autophagy Really Does for Your Skin

As the founder of CFP Weight Loss and author of The Metabolic Reset Protocol, I've seen thousands of women in their late 40s and early 50s struggle with sagging skin, dullness, and stubborn weight. Autophagy, your body's natural cellular cleanup process, can support healthier skin by removing damaged proteins and boosting collagen turnover. During autophagy, cells recycle old components, which may reduce inflammation that accelerates skin aging. Studies show moderate activation improves skin elasticity by up to 25% in mature adults, especially when combined with stable blood sugar.

However, autophagy isn't a miracle for wrinkles or loose skin after significant weight loss. It works best as part of a sustainable metabolic approach rather than crash diets you've tried before.

Common Mistakes People Make About Autophagy and Skin

Most beginners wrongly assume longer fasts equal better skin. In reality, extreme fasting beyond 24 hours can spike cortisol, worsening hormonal imbalances that make weight loss harder after 45 and potentially harming skin collagen. Another myth is that autophagy only happens during multi-day water fasts. In The Metabolic Reset Protocol, I explain how gentle triggers like 13-16 hour overnight fasts or light evening walks activate it safely without joint pain flare-ups.

Many also ignore that autophagy must pair with protein intake and micronutrients. Without adequate collagen-building nutrients like vitamin C and glycine, skin benefits remain limited. This is crucial if you're managing diabetes or blood pressure alongside weight concerns.

Practical Ways to Support Autophagy for Better Skin

Start simple to avoid overwhelm. Try a 14-hour overnight fast by finishing dinner by 7pm — this fits busy schedules and won't leave you exhausted. Add 20-minute joint-friendly walks after meals to enhance insulin sensitivity and autophagy without gym intimidation.

Focus on nutrient-dense meals: include berries for antioxidants, leafy greens for minerals, and 25-30g protein per meal to preserve muscle.
